Bombing, States and Peoples in Western Europe 1940-1945

About Bombing, States and Peoples in Western Europe 1940-1945

Aims to treat bombing during WWII as a European phenomenon and not just the 'Blitz' on Britain and Germany. This book provides the basis for a comparison of the experience of western states under the impact of bombing. It considers the political, cultural, and social responses to bombing rather than the military, strategic, and social dimensions.
